Three hours on a whale-watching boat or zodiac, bilingual naturalist guides, potential sightings of up to 13 whale species, including the impressive blue whale.
Depart from either Tadoussac or Baie-Sainte-Catherine for an engaging three-hour excursion focused on whale watching in one of the world's premier locations. You'll choose between a comfortable boat or a speedy zodiac for your adventure, both equipped for optimal marine mammal viewing.
Bilingual naturalist guides accompany you, sharing expert insights about the diverse whale species and marine wildlife you might encounter. The tour also offers stunning views of the Saguenay Fjord's mountainous landscapes, making it as scenic as it is educational. Dress in layers — it can be cool on the water, and be ready for potential splashes.
